compilare da ubuntu
-
scevchenko
- Prode Principiante
- Messaggi: 82
- Iscrizione: giovedì 5 aprile 2007, 21:36
compilare da ubuntu
carissimi
le vostre discussioni saranno di un altro livello di mio vi chiedo come invocare il compilatore di c++ per degli scritpt di un programma multifile editato con l'editor di testo . non credo sia una cosa difficile
grazie
le vostre discussioni saranno di un altro livello di mio vi chiedo come invocare il compilatore di c++ per degli scritpt di un programma multifile editato con l'editor di testo . non credo sia una cosa difficile
grazie
-
marcellinux
- Scoppiettante Seguace

- Messaggi: 500
- Iscrizione: lunedì 9 ottobre 2006, 16:19
- Località: Termoli (Campobasso)
- Contatti:
Re: compilare da ubuntu
E' abbastanza semplice,
basta che hai gia un codice c++ gia fatto da te e scrivi in bash
Se vuoi invocare più file.
basta che hai gia un codice c++ gia fatto da te e scrivi in bash
l'opzione -o crea il file oggetto in questione con il nome del binario , senza l'opzione -o e il nome del programma ti crea di default l'eseguibile binario a.out .g++ -o programma programma.cpp
Se vuoi invocare più file.
g++ -o programma programma.cpp programma1.cpp
Marcello Cannarsa "marcellinux" - http://www.marcellinux.it - http://www.2-3-1986.tk - http://wiki.ubuntu-it.org/MarcelloCannarsa
-
scevchenko
- Prode Principiante
- Messaggi: 82
- Iscrizione: giovedì 5 aprile 2007, 21:36
Re: compilare da ubuntu
quindi da linea di comando inserisco i file da compilare lui compila linka mi crea i file oggetto e l'eseguibile.
non c'e' bisogno quindi del progetto (il punto dev per intenderci)
ed in piu' dove mi mette il .o ed il .exe???
nella stessa directory del file sorgente???
non c'e' bisogno quindi del progetto (il punto dev per intenderci)
ed in piu' dove mi mette il .o ed il .exe???
nella stessa directory del file sorgente???
-
scevchenko
- Prode Principiante
- Messaggi: 82
- Iscrizione: giovedì 5 aprile 2007, 21:36
Re: compilare da ubuntu
ma bash???? che significa??
Re: compilare da ubuntu
si cmq nn ti crea un'exe ma un file binario. ma cmq ricordati di arrivare fino alla directory prima di dare il comando
esempio se hai il programma nella cartella xxx sul desktop ti sposti con cd Desktop/xxx e dopo dai il comando precendente e successivamente ./nomeprogramma per avviarlo
esempio se hai il programma nella cartella xxx sul desktop ti sposti con cd Desktop/xxx e dopo dai il comando precendente e successivamente ./nomeprogramma per avviarlo
-
scevchenko
- Prode Principiante
- Messaggi: 82
- Iscrizione: giovedì 5 aprile 2007, 21:36
Re: compilare da ubuntu
quando nella directory trovo ade sempio main.cpp~ e' il parente del punto o in windows??
poi cosa significa
collect2: ld returned 1 exit status
poi cosa significa
collect2: ld returned 1 exit status
-
marcellinux
- Scoppiettante Seguace

- Messaggi: 500
- Iscrizione: lunedì 9 ottobre 2006, 16:19
- Località: Termoli (Campobasso)
- Contatti:
Re: compilare da ubuntu
bash è la shell predefinita di Ubuntu Linux, quando hai a che fare con la compilazione di g++ lo devi fare da li.scevchenko ha scritto: ma bash???? che significa??
Marcello Cannarsa "marcellinux" - http://www.marcellinux.it - http://www.2-3-1986.tk - http://wiki.ubuntu-it.org/MarcelloCannarsa
-
marcellinux
- Scoppiettante Seguace

- Messaggi: 500
- Iscrizione: lunedì 9 ottobre 2006, 16:19
- Località: Termoli (Campobasso)
- Contatti:
Re: compilare da ubuntu
si , il file binario è l'equivalente dell'exe su winzozz. cmq con ./nomeprogramma lo eseguibomber88 ha scritto: si cmq nn ti crea un'exe ma un file binario. ma cmq ricordati di arrivare fino alla directory prima di dare il comando
esempio se hai il programma nella cartella xxx sul desktop ti sposti con cd Desktop/xxx e dopo dai il comando precendente e successivamente ./nomeprogramma per avviarlo
Marcello Cannarsa "marcellinux" - http://www.marcellinux.it - http://www.2-3-1986.tk - http://wiki.ubuntu-it.org/MarcelloCannarsa
Chi c’è in linea
Visualizzano questa sezione: 0 utenti iscritti e 4 ospiti